Old Fashioned

2 oz. whiskey (rye or bourbon; I prefer rye)
1/3-1/2 oz simple syrup (a solution of equal parts sugar and water)
Dash bitters
Orange peel
 
Add simple syrup, bitters, and a pinkie-sized piece of just the outer-most flesh of an orange to a rocks glass with one or two ice cubes in it. Muddle the orange peel, half fill the glass with ice and add the whiskey. Give it a few short stirs, and garnish with an orange peel.
 
The Old Fashioned is a classic, and is one of our favorites here at the Station. A must-try for everyone, and especially if you enjoy whiskey.
